doozy

word

Definition

Something that is very remarkable, unusual, or impressive, often used to describe an event, thing, or experience that stands out.

Usage & Nuances

"Doozy" is informal, often used humorously or with exaggeration for positive or negative things. Common phrases: "That was a doozy!" or "This test is a doozy." Not used in formal writing. Similar to "whopper" or "big one".
